A Glimpse into History: Origins and Evolution
Gare Saint-Lazare's story begins in 1837 when it first opened its doors as the terminus for the Paris-St-Germain-en-Laye line. Over the years, it underwent several expansions and renovations, evolving into the bustling complex we see today. Originally designed by architect Eugène Flachat, the station's architecture reflects the prevailing industrial aesthetic of the 19th century, characterized by exposed ironwork and expansive glass surfaces.
Monet's Muse: The Impressionist Connection
Gare Saint-Lazare became more than just a transportation hub; it became a source of inspiration for one of the most celebrated artists in history – Claude Monet. In the late 19th century, Monet produced a series of paintings depicting the station's bustling platforms, billowing steam, and the play of light on the trains. His iconic "Arrival of the Normandy Train, Gare Saint-Lazare" captures the vivacity of urban life and the mesmerizing allure of the railway.

Connecting Paris: A Hub of Transportation
As one of the six main railway stations in Paris, Gare Saint-Lazare serves as a crucial transportation nexus, connecting the city to destinations across France and beyond. High-speed trains, regional services, and suburban lines converge here, facilitating seamless travel for both locals and tourists.
The station's strategic location in the 8th arrondissement places it in close proximity to iconic landmarks such as the Opera Garnier, the Madeleine Church, and the luxurious shopping district of Boulevard Haussmann. This central positioning makes Gare Saint-Lazare not only a gateway to distant places but a pivotal point in the city's urban landscape.
